Gas prices around the city appear to be on the rise again.

Pump prices at some area gas bars jumped by nearly six cents a litre Thursday. Many gas stations around Thunder By are now selling gas for about $1.39-a-litre.

The average price for regular gas in Ontario is about $1.35-a-litre, while the national average is hovering around $1.30.

But despite the price increase, Thunder Bay isn’t the worst place to fill up your tank in Ontario. According to ontariogasprices.com, the highest fuel prices in the province can be found in Wawa, where it costs drivers nearly $1.48-a-litre.

The cheapest pump price in Ontario can be found at a gas bar in Caledonia, where fuel is selling for $1.17.
